在线演示 演示地址:http://139.196.87.48:9002/kitty 用户名:admin 密码:admin 技术背景 当前,我们基于导航菜单的显示和操作按钮的禁用状态,实现了页面可见性和操作可用性的权限验证,或者叫访问控制。但这仅限于页面的显示和操作,我们的后台接口还是没有进行权限的验 ...
分类:
编程语言 时间:
2018-11-19 20:17:00
阅读次数:
227
一:在controller 加上: 二: update 的时候使用 save 即可: ...
分类:
编程语言 时间:
2018-11-19 11:13:32
阅读次数:
228
Hibernate各种查询操作(一) 测试数据库如下: t_sort表: t_good表: 一、对象导航方式查询 查询所有食品类下面的食品 代码: //对象导航查询 @Test public void Test1(){ SessionFactory sessionFactory = null; Se ...
分类:
Web程序 时间:
2018-11-16 22:29:36
阅读次数:
257
Demo Settings 标签属性 | 属性 | 说明 | | : | :| | IsWatchConfigFile | 是否监控配置文件,用于配置文件热更新,默认为 false | | ParameterPrefix | 全局参数前缀,默认使用 $ 适配所有DB | | IgnoreParame ...
分类:
数据库 时间:
2018-11-16 21:33:40
阅读次数:
196
python基础之进程、线程、协程 引子 进程 线程(优先阅读) 协程 进程 概念:就是一个程序在一个数据集上的一次动态执行过程(本质上来讲,就是运行中的程序(代指运行过程),程序不运行就不是进程) 抽象概念 组成: 1、程序:我们编写的程序用来描述进程要完成哪些功能以及如何完成 2、数据集:数据集 ...
分类:
编程语言 时间:
2018-11-16 13:30:54
阅读次数:
194
默认情况下是不能及时获取变更的配置文件信息 Spring Cloud分布式配置中心可以采用手动或者自动刷新 1、手动需要人工调用接口 监控中心 2、消息总线实时通知 springbus 动态刷新数据 在SpringCloud中有手动刷新配置文件和实时刷新配置文件两种方式。 手动方式采用actuato ...
分类:
其他好文 时间:
2018-11-15 23:40:03
阅读次数:
317
SPI全称Service Provider Interface,即服务提供接口 java中: ServiceLoader serviceLoader = ServiceLoader.load(RedisClient.class); for(RedisClient redisClient: servi ...
分类:
其他好文 时间:
2018-11-15 22:38:54
阅读次数:
133
第102讲:通过案例解析Akka中的Actor运行机制以及Actor的生命周期 Actor是构建akka程序的核心基石,akka中actor提供了构建可伸缩的,容错的,分布式的应用程序的基本抽象, actor是异步的,非阻塞式的,事件驱动的轻量级的模型, actor中都有自己的成员,也有receiv ...
分类:
其他好文 时间:
2018-11-15 15:28:48
阅读次数:
141
客户端模块的核心功能是提供统一的用户请求操作接口。 接口定义 客户端模块的核心是IClient接口,定义了客户端网络请求的方法。 ClientRequest为客户端定义的请求体,存储了请求uri、loadbalancer的key,是否重试、配置。 IResponse为客户端定义的响应内容的接口。 I ...
分类:
其他好文 时间:
2018-11-15 12:11:14
阅读次数:
167
给IOC注入Bean的几种方式: 1. @Import 2. @ImportSelector 3. @ImportBeanDefinitionRegistrar 4. FactoryBean 指定Bean的生命周期: 1. InitializingBean和DisposableBean 2. @Po ...
分类:
编程语言 时间:
2018-11-14 22:29:48
阅读次数:
193